Segway S2
If you have a pint-sized speed demon, the Segway Ninebot S2 Kids self-balancing scooter looks like a blast! It offers up to 8 miles of range per charge, maxes out at 8.7 miles per hour, and supports riders up to 135 pounds. All that is reassuring for parents, while kids will love the RGB lighting, an LED dashboard, and Bluetooth speakers.
This scooter clocks in at 23.8 pounds, so while it’s not the lightest, carrying the scooter and having it for when kiddo gets tired on a walk can make it worthwhile.
All this comes at a price, though- an MSRP of $449.99, but you can save $100 for a limited time on the pre-order.

If you want to introduce your kids to a more traditional e-scooter approach, the C2 Go and C2 SE might fit the bill. They’re aimed at kids 6-1o years old, with a max weight of 110 pounds. Like the S2 Kids, it sports RGB lighting, so you can look like an extra from Tron: Kids. And with a weight of 17 pounds, a quick-fold design, and a range of up to 8.5 miles, there’s plenty of opportunity for adventure. The Segway C2 SE is exclusive to Sam’s Club (online and in-store) and adds a few extras to the base C2 design. It will sport a 3-level adjustable handlebar, LED dashboard, and squeeze brakes. It also supports slightly more weight, up to 120 pounds.
